What Makes Koloa Landing Special?

Koloa Landing, also known as Whalers Cove, earns its reputation as one of the Best Shore Dives in the Pacific due to its calm waters, clear visibility, and diverse marine environment. The reef here is relatively shallow, with depths between 30 and 40 feet, making it an inviting spot for a wide range of divers. The site’s easy access from the shore means you won’t need a boat, and you can spend more time exploring instead of traveling.

The Underwater World You Can Expect

Once submerged, you’ll find yourself surrounded by colorful tropical fish, small reef sharks, and the occasional Hawaiian Green Sea Turtle gracefully gliding past. The reef’s structure offers plenty of hiding spots for Moray eels and octopus, adding that element of surprise. Do I need to be certified to join this tour?
No, non-certified divers can participate, and rental equipment is included for you. Certified divers can rent equipment at the shop for $35 if needed.

What is the maximum depth of the dive site?
Depths range from 30 to 40 feet, making it suitable for most skill levels and providing plenty of opportunity for viewing marine life.

Is gear rental included?
For non-certified divers, yes. Certified divers can rent gear at the shop for an additional $35.

How long is the tour?
The entire experience lasts about 3 to 4 hours, including preparation, transportation, and dives.

Are there any age restrictions?
Yes, this tour isn’t suitable for children under 10 years or pregnant women. Also, non-swimmers are not recommended.

What should I bring?
Bring swimwear, a towel, and biodegradable sunscreen. Remember, touching marine life is prohibited.

What if I have medical concerns?
Non-certified participants must complete a PADI Diver Medical Questionnaire confirming they are fit to dive. This should be verified before booking.
